Pattern: Misaligned end keyword of begin
Issue: -
This rule checks whether the end keyword of begin
is aligned properly.
Two modes are supported through the EnforcedStyleAlignWith
configuration
parameter. If it's set to start_of_line
(which is the default), the
end
shall be aligned with the start of the line where the begin
keyword is. If it's set to begin
, the end
shall be aligned with the
begin
keyword.
Layout/EndAlignment
rule aligns with keywords (e.g. if
, while
, case
)
by default. On the other hand, ||= begin
that this rule targets tends to
align with the start of the line, it defaults to EnforcedStyleAlignWith: start_of_line
.
These style can be configured by each rule.
